RYA Dinghy Coaching - Instructor Course - 06/04/2010
Code: |
10-DI-1 |
Price: |
£360 |
Availability: |
18 |
Dates: |
|
Age Range:
16 onwards
Times:
ARRIVE Tuesday 08:30
DEPART Saturday Approx 17:00
Pre-Requisite:
RYA Dinghy Level 2, RYA Power boat Level 2, Valid First Aid Certificate
‘The Instructor is a competent and experienced small boat sailor, capable of sailing a training boat confidently in strong winds and handling small powerboats.’
This is a weeklong residential that will train candidates and assess their competency to teach dinghy sailing to adults and children, both beginners and improvers, including the RYA National Sailing Scheme Level 1 and Level 2, Seamanship Skills, and Youth Sailing Scheme Stage 1 to 4.
More details of becoming a Dinghy Instructor can be found in the RYA ‘Dinghy Coaching Handbook’ (G14).
RYA Dinghy Coaching - Instructor Pre-Assessment - 20/02/2010
Code: |
10-PRE-4 |
Price: |
£45 |
Availability: |
12 |
Dates: |
|
Age Range:
16 onwards
Times:
09:30 to 15:30
(NOTE: Times may vary depending on size of group)
In order to be accepted for training at Dinghy Instructor level all candidates have to pass a practical test conducted by an RYA Coach/Assessor, not more than one year before instructor training. The test serves as a filter, because there is no time during the instructor course for candidates to be taught how to sail well. More details of the assessment can be found in the RYA ‘Dinghy Coaching Handbook’ (G14).

British Schools Cycling Association - Mountian Bike Leaders' Course - 13/02/2010
Code: |
10-MBL-1 |
Price: |
£100 |
Availability: |
9 |
Dates: |
|
Age Range:
18 Onwards
This is a 2 day course for Adults, with the ever increasing safety guidelines, and as a result of growing pressures for safety, especially for children, in the outdoors. The British School’s Cycling Association has responded by developing a Leader’s Course to cover Cycling with groups of children and young people. These courses are accepted by many Local Education Authorities, recognised by the Adventure Activities Licensing Authority, and accredited by British Cycling Coaches.
The course is aimed at youth leaders, teachers and other adults interested in the leadership of groups off road. The elements of training are:
- Group control
- Navigation
- Access
- Rights of way
- Route planning
- First aid
- Riding techniques
- Equipment
- Basic maintenance
Please note an additional £40 must be sent to British Schools as a registration fee.

RYA Powerboat Instructor Pre-Assessment - 24/04/2010
Code: |
10-PBIPRI-1 |
Price: |
£45 |
Availability: |
4 |
Dates: |
|
Age Range:
16 Onwards
Times:
09:00 to 17:00
Pre-Requestie:
RYA PB Level 2 or Equivelant
In order to be accepted for training at Powerboat Instructor level all candidates have to pass a practical test conducted by an RYA Powerboat Trainer, not more than one year before instructor training. The test serves as a filter as there is no time during the instructor course for candidates to be taught how to handle powerboats well.

RYA VHF Short Range Certificate - 12/06/2010
Code: |
10-VHFSRC-3 |
Price: |
£60 |
Availability: |
6 |
Dates: |
|
Age Range:
14 Onwards*
Cost:
£60.00 (There is also a one off £30 registration/licence fee, for courses starting April 2010 onwards, payable to the RYA on completion of the course)
Times:
09:00 to 18:00
The Short Range Certificate (SRC, now including DSC) is the radio operator qualification which authorises the holder to operate a VHF Radiotelephone on board any British vessel which is voluntarily fitted with radio equipment.
If you own a marine radio handheld or fixed set, you are required by law to hold an operator’s licence. Learn the procedures for operation and gain the qualification on this one-day examined course.
Direct assessments are also available on request.
*Note: Operators 14 & 15 years old may hold a VHF licence but are not authorised to operate a VHF unit until they are 16.
